Humidifiers can be an essential comfort tool. They can also be disgusting. Without regular cleaning and maintenance, your humidifier can turn into … WebApr 10, 2024 · Use tea tree oil. Distilled from the Melaleuca plant, this essential oil has antifungal and antibacterial properties. A few drops of this in your humidifier will prevent pink mold growth and act as a breathing aid for individuals with asthma or respiratory issues (source: Aire Serv ). Before storage, make sure all the parts are dry. … ct school nurse websiteWebKeep the area around the humidifier dry. Avoid mold and other build-up in the humidifier by keeping the area surrounding the machine as dry as possible. Check upholstered furniture, rugs or carpet, and window treatments for moisture. Turn down, stop, or remove the humidifier from the area if the area is damp. earthy tiles
